Q The return of THE WRIGHT BROTHERS For the past four years the Wright Brothers have been featured as the first week concert at Harding. After the act broke up a year ago, students voiced disappointment this fall upon discovering that they would not be able to enter- tain during the week. After the group reunited this winter, Harding was the first college audience. for which they performed. We've been accused of being bluegrass, stated group member Tom Wright during the concert, continuing to comment that they felt that they were more polished than traditional bluegrass. The Bison described the group as country-pop-rock,. which aptly applies to their repertoire. Included in this concert were a Beatles medley, Travelling Shoes and Anna,'f an original composition by Carl Hinkle for his daughter. The group climaxed the evening with Rocky Top, a traditional favorite. ENGLAND DHN 8: JOHN FORD COLEY Play for 2,000 Laying carpet on the floor of the New Gym- nasium and renting an 80-foot stage were only a couple of the many preparations made by the Student Association when England Dan and John Ford Coley appeared in concert. Their efforts were judged worthwhile when 2,000 people attended the April 20 concert in 1978. The two native Texans launched their act with familiar hits, Nights are Forever Without You, Sad to Belong to So- meone Else, and l'd Really Love to See You Tonight. Later in the pro- duction, the duo featured some harder rock, demons strating a less familiar, versatile side of their talent. Concerts b , 17
